For those who got the cpo this season, what do you think about the new extra pockets on top of the chest flat pocket, useful? bothersome? not really noticeable?

Personally, something that really drew me to this piece was the addition of the extra pockets. I think that detail really separates the EG CPO from the herd. I wouldn't say I've found them to be useful or bothersome; just a cool design aesthetic. With that said, I could see them being useful to those who use them...I just never really use chest pockets.

I usually wear them unbuttoned at the top and wondering if those new small pockets will impede the collar from spreading open evenly on both sides, make sense?

I wear mine unbuttoned at the top as well, and have no issue with the collar not spreading evenly on both sides.

Also, hows the weight/thickness on the olive flannel cpo?

I'd say it's "medium weight". I usually wear mine with another button down shirt underneath, and find that it's a warm enough layer for 5-10 degrees Celsius.


and if you own it, what do you think about the white placket on the backside of the snaps, does it mess up the aesthetic?

I think this point is really a matter of opinion. I wouldn't say that I've ever considered that detail to mess up the aesthetic of the piece overall, but it may or may not be a detail that you like personally.
